/*
 * This file is subject to the terms of the GFX License. If a copy of
 * the license was not distributed with this file, you can obtain one at:
 *
 *              http://ugfx.org/license.html
 */


// Set this to your frame buffer pixel format and size. You can also override these in your makefile.
#ifndef GDISP_LLD_PIXELFORMAT
	#define GDISP_LLD_PIXELFORMAT		GDISP_PIXELFORMAT_RGB565
#endif
#ifndef G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H
	#define G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H			800
#endif
#ifndef G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T
	#define G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T			600
#endif

#ifdef GDISP_DRIVER_VMT

	#if G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H > 4096 || G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T > 4096
		#error "Raspberry Pi Framebuffer: Screen size is defined too large. Max is 4096x4096"
	#endif

	#include "rpi_mailbox.h"

	typedef struct FrameBufferDescription {
		uint32_t	width;
		uint32_t	height;
		uint32_t	vWidth;
		uint32_t	vHeight;
		uint32_t	pitch;
		uint32_t	bitDepth;
		uint32_t	x;
		uint32_t	y;
		void *		pointer;
		uint32_t	size;
		} FrameBufferDescription;

	static FrameBufferDescription FrameBufferInfo __attribute__((aligned (16))) = { 1024, 768, 1024, 768, 0, 24, 0, 0, 0, 0 };

	static void board_init(GDisplay *g, fbInfo *fbi) {
		// Initialize the Raspberry Pi frame buffer

		FrameBufferInfo.width = G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H;
		FrameBufferInfo.height = G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T;
		FrameBufferInfo.vWidth = G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H;
		FrameBufferInfo.vHeight = G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T;
		FrameBufferInfo.bitDepth = LLDCOLOR_BITS;

		rpi_writemailbox(1, 0x40000000 + (uint32_t) &FrameBufferInfo);

		if (rpi_readmailbox(1) != 0)
			gfxHalt("Could not set display parameters")
	
		// Set the details of the frame buffer
		g->g.Width = GDISP_SCREEN_WIDTH;
		g->g.Height = GDISP_SCREEN_HEIGHT;
		g->g.Backlight = 100;
		g->g.Contrast = 50;
		fbi->linelen = g->g.Width * sizeof(LLDCOLOR_TYPE);	// bytes per row
		fbi->pixels = FrameBufferInfo.pointer;				// pointer to the memory frame buffer
	}

	#if GDISP_HARDWARE_FLUSH
		static void board_flush(GDisplay *g) {
			(void) g;
		}
	#endif

	#if GDISP_NEED_CONTROL
		static void board_backlight(GDisplay *g, uint8_t percent) {
			(void) g;
			(void) percent;
		}

		static void board_contrast(GDisplay *g, uint8_t percent) {
			(void) g;
			(void) percent;
		}

		static void board_power(GDisplay *g, powermode_t pwr) {
			(void) g;
			(void) pwr;
		}
	#endif

#endif /* GDISP_DRIVER_VMT */

#include "vl.h"

//#define DEBUG_CONSOLE
#define DEFAULT_BACKSCROLL 512
#define MAX_CONSOLES 12

#define QEMU_RGBA(r, g, b, a) (((a) << 24) | ((r) << 16) | ((g) << 8) | (b))
#define QEMU_RGB(r, g, b) QEMU_RGBA(r, g, b, 0xff)

typedef struct TextAttributes {
    uint8_t fgcol:4;
    uint8_t bgcol:4;
    uint8_t bold:1;
    uint8_t uline:1;
    uint8_t blink:1;
    uint8_t invers:1;
    uint8_t unvisible:1;
} TextAttributes;

typedef struct TextCell {
    uint8_t ch;
    TextAttributes t_attrib;
} TextCell;

#define MAX_ESC_PARAMS 3

enum TTYState {
    TTY_STATE_NORM,
    TTY_STATE_ESC,
    TTY_STATE_CSI,
};

typedef struct QEMUFIFO {
    uint8_t *buf;
    int buf_size;
    int count, wptr, rptr;
} QEMUFIFO;

int qemu_fifo_write(QEMUFIFO *f, const uint8_t *buf, int len1)
{
    int l, len;

    l = f->buf_size - f->count;
    if (len1 > l)
        len1 = l;
    len = len1;
    while (len > 0) {
        l = f->buf_size - f->wptr;
        if (l > len)
            l = len;
        memcpy(f->buf + f->wptr, buf, l);
        f->wptr += l;
        if (f->wptr >= f->buf_size)
            f->wptr = 0;
        buf += l;
        len -= l;
    }
    f->count += len1;
    return len1;
}

int qemu_fifo_read(QEMUFIFO *f, uint8_t *buf, int len1)
{
    int l, len;

    if (len1 > f->count)
        len1 = f->count;
    len = len1;
    while (len > 0) {
        l = f->buf_size - f->rptr;
        if (l > len)
            l = len;
        memcpy(buf, f->buf + f->rptr, l);
        f->rptr += l;
        if (f->rptr >= f->buf_size)
            f->rptr = 0;
        buf += l;
        len -= l;
    }
    f->count -= len1;
    return len1;
}

/* ??? This is mis-named.
   It is used for both text and graphical consoles.  */
struct TextConsole {
    int text_console; /* true if text console */
    DisplayState *ds;
    /* Graphic console state.  */
    vga_hw_update_ptr hw_update;
    vga_hw_invalidate_ptr hw_invalidate;
    vga_hw_screen_dump_ptr hw_screen_dump;
    void *hw;

    int g_width, g_height;
    int width;
    int height;
    int total_height;
    int backscroll_height;
    int x, y;
    int y_displayed;
    int y_base;
    TextAttributes t_attrib_default; /* default text attributes */
    TextAttributes t_attrib; /* currently active text attributes */
    TextCell *cells;

    enum TTYState state;
    int esc_params[MAX_ESC_PARAMS];
    int nb_esc_params;

    /* kbd read handler */
    IOCanRWHandler *fd_can_read; 
    IOReadHandler *fd_read;
    void *fd_opaque;
    /* fifo for key pressed */
    QEMUFIFO out_fifo;
    uint8_t out_fifo_buf[16];
    QEMUTimer *kbd_timer;
};

static TextConsole *active_console;
static TextConsole *consoles[MAX_CONSOLES];
static int nb_consoles = 0;

void vga_hw_update(void)
{
    if (active_console->hw_update)
        active_console->hw_update(active_console->hw);
}

void vga_hw_invalidate(void)
{
    if (active_console->hw_invalidate)
        active_console->hw_invalidate(active_console->hw);
}

void vga_hw_screen_dump(const char *filename)
{
    /* There is currently no was of specifying which screen we want to dump,
       so always dump the dirst one.  */
    if (consoles[0]->hw_screen_dump)
        consoles[0]->hw_screen_dump(consoles[0]->hw, filename);
}

/* convert a RGBA color to a color index usable in graphic primitives */
static unsigned int vga_get_color(DisplayState *ds, unsigned int rgba)
{
    unsigned int r, g, b, color;

    switch(ds->depth) {
#if 0
    case 8:
        r = (rgba >> 16) & 0xff;
        g = (rgba >> 8) & 0xff;
        b = (rgba) & 0xff;
        color = (rgb_to_index[r] * 6 * 6) + 
            (rgb_to_index[g] * 6) + 
            (rgb_to_index[b]);
        break;
#endif
    case 15:
        r = (rgba >> 16) & 0xff;
        g = (rgba >> 8) & 0xff;
        b = (rgba) & 0xff;
        color = ((r >> 3) << 10) | ((g >> 3) << 5) | (b >> 3);
        break;
    case 16:
        r = (rgba >> 16) & 0xff;
        g = (rgba >> 8) & 0xff;
        b = (rgba) & 0xff;
        color = ((r >> 3) << 11) | ((g >> 2) << 5) | (b >> 3);
        break;
    case 32:
    default:
        color = rgba;
        break;
    }
    return color;
}

static void vga_fill_rect (DisplayState *ds, 
                           int posx, int posy, int width, int height, uint32_t color)
{
    uint8_t *d, *d1;
    int x, y, bpp;
    
    bpp = (ds->depth + 7) >> 3;
    d1 = ds->data + 
        ds->linesize * posy + bpp * posx;
    for (y = 0; y < height; y++) {
        d = d1;
        switch(bpp) {
        case 1:
            for (x = 0; x < width; x++) {
                *((uint8_t *)d) = color;
                d++;
            }
            break;
        case 2:
            for (x = 0; x < width; x++) {
                *((uint16_t *)d) = color;
                d += 2;
            }
            break;
        case 4:
            for (x = 0; x < width; x++) {
                *((uint32_t *)d) = color;
                d += 4;
            }
            break;
        }
        d1 += ds->linesize;
    }
}

/* copy from (xs, ys) to (xd, yd) a rectangle of size (w, h) */
static void vga_bitblt(DisplayState *ds, int xs, int ys, int xd, int yd, int w, int h)
{
    const uint8_t *s;
    uint8_t *d;
    int wb, y, bpp;

    bpp = (ds->depth + 7) >> 3;
    wb = w * bpp;
    if (yd <= ys) {
        s = ds->data + 
            ds->linesize * ys + bpp * xs;
        d = ds->data + 
            ds->linesize * yd + bpp * xd;
        for (y = 0; y < h; y++) {
            memmove(d, s, wb);
            d += ds->linesize;
            s += ds->linesize;
        }
    } else {
        s = ds->data + 
            ds->linesize * (ys + h - 1) + bpp * xs;
        d = ds->data + 
            ds->linesize * (yd + h - 1) + bpp * xd;
       for (y = 0; y < h; y++) {
            memmove(d, s, wb);
            d -= ds->linesize;
            s -= ds->linesize;
        }
    }
}

/***********************************************************/
/* basic char display */

#define FONT_HEIGHT 16
#define FONT_WIDTH 8

#include "vgafont.h"

#define cbswap_32(__x) \
((uint32_t)( \
		(((uint32_t)(__x) & (uint32_t)0x000000ffUL) << 24) | \
		(((uint32_t)(__x) & (uint32_t)0x0000ff00UL) <<  8) | \
		(((uint32_t)(__x) & (uint32_t)0x00ff0000UL) >>  8) | \
		(((uint32_t)(__x) & (uint32_t)0xff000000UL) >> 24) ))

#ifdef WORDS_BIGENDIAN
#define PAT(x) x
#else
#define PAT(x) cbswap_32(x)
#endif

static const uint32_t dmask16[16] = {
    PAT(0x00000000),
    PAT(0x000000ff),
    PAT(0x0000ff00),
    PAT(0x0000ffff),
    PAT(0x00ff0000),
    PAT(0x00ff00ff),
    PAT(0x00ffff00),
    PAT(0x00ffffff),
    PAT(0xff000000),
    PAT(0xff0000ff),
    PAT(0xff00ff00),
    PAT(0xff00ffff),
    PAT(0xffff0000),
    PAT(0xffff00ff),
    PAT(0xffffff00),
    PAT(0xffffffff),
};

static const uint32_t dmask4[4] = {
    PAT(0x00000000),
    PAT(0x0000ffff),
    PAT(0xffff0000),
    PAT(0xffffffff),
};

static uint32_t color_table[2][8];

enum color_names {
    COLOR_BLACK   = 0,
    COLOR_RED     = 1,
    COLOR_GREEN   = 2,
    COLOR_YELLOW  = 3,
    COLOR_BLUE    = 4,
    COLOR_MAGENTA = 5,
    COLOR_CYAN    = 6,
    COLOR_WHITE   = 7
};

static const uint32_t color_table_rgb[2][8] = {
    {   /* dark */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0x00, 0x00),  /* black */
        QEMU_RGB(0xaa, 0x00, 0x00),  /* red */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0xaa, 0x00),  /* green */
        QEMU_RGB(0xaa, 0xaa, 0x00),  /* yellow */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0x00, 0xaa),  /* blue */
        QEMU_RGB(0xaa, 0x00, 0xaa),  /* magenta */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0xaa, 0xaa),  /* cyan */
        QEMU_RGB(0xaa, 0xaa, 0xaa),  /* white */
    },
    {   /* bright */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0x00, 0x00),  /* black */
        QEMU_RGB(0xff, 0x00, 0x00),  /* red */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0xff, 0x00),  /* green */
        QEMU_RGB(0xff, 0xff, 0x00),  /* yellow */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0x00, 0xff),  /* blue */
        QEMU_RGB(0xff, 0x00, 0xff),  /* magenta */
        QEMU_RGB(0x00, 0xff, 0xff),  /* cyan */
        QEMU_RGB(0xff, 0xff, 0xff),  /* white */
    }
};

static inline unsigned int col_expand(DisplayState *ds, unsigned int col)
{
    switch(ds->depth) {
    case 8:
        col |= col << 8;
        col |= col << 16;
        break;
    case 15:
    case 16:
        col |= col << 16;
        break;
    default:
        break;
    }

    return col;
}
#ifdef DEBUG_CONSOLE
static void console_print_text_attributes(TextAttributes *t_attrib, char ch)
{
    if (t_attrib->bold) {
        printf("b");
    } else {
        printf(" ");
    }
    if (t_attrib->uline) {
        printf("u");
    } else {
        printf(" ");
    }
    if (t_attrib->blink) {
        printf("l");
    } else {
        printf(" ");
    }
    if (t_attrib->invers) {
        printf("i");
    } else {
        printf(" ");
    }
    if (t_attrib->unvisible) {
        printf("n");
    } else {
        printf(" ");
    }

    printf(" fg: %d bg: %d ch:'%2X' '%c'\n", t_attrib->fgcol, t_attrib->bgcol, ch, ch);
}
#endif

static void vga_putcharxy(DisplayState *ds, int x, int y, int ch, 
                          TextAttributes *t_attrib)
{
    uint8_t *d;
    const uint8_t *font_ptr;
    unsigned int font_data, linesize, xorcol, bpp;
    int i;
    unsigned int fgcol, bgcol;

#ifdef DEBUG_CONSOLE
    printf("x: %2i y: %2i", x, y);
    console_print_text_attributes(t_attrib, ch);
#endif

    if (t_attrib->invers) {
        bgcol = color_table[t_attrib->bold][t_attrib->fgcol];
        fgcol = color_table[t_attrib->bold][t_attrib->bgcol];
    } else {
        fgcol = color_table[t_attrib->bold][t_attrib->fgcol];
        bgcol = color_table[t_attrib->bold][t_attrib->bgcol];
    }

    bpp = (ds->depth + 7) >> 3;
    d = ds->data + 
        ds->linesize * y * FONT_HEIGHT + bpp * x * FONT_WIDTH;
    linesize = ds->linesize;
    font_ptr = vgafont16 + FONT_HEIGHT * ch;
    xorcol = bgcol ^ fgcol;
    switch(ds->depth) {
    case 8:
        for(i = 0; i < FONT_HEIGHT; i++) {
            font_data = *font_ptr++;
            if (t_attrib->uline
                && ((i == FONT_HEIGHT - 2) || (i == FONT_HEIGHT - 3))) {
                font_data = 0xFFFF;
            }
            ((uint32_t *)d)[0] = (dmask16[(font_data >> 4)]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[1] = (dmask16[(font_data >> 0) & 0xf]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            d += linesize;
        }
        break;
    case 16:
    case 15:
        for(i = 0; i < FONT_HEIGHT; i++) {
            font_data = *font_ptr++;
            if (t_attrib->uline
                && ((i == FONT_HEIGHT - 2) || (i == FONT_HEIGHT - 3))) {
                font_data = 0xFFFF;
            }
            ((uint32_t *)d)[0] = (dmask4[(font_data >> 6)]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[1] = (dmask4[(font_data >> 4) & 3]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[2] = (dmask4[(font_data >> 2) & 3]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[3] = (dmask4[(font_data >> 0) & 3] &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            d += linesize;
        }
        break;
    case 32:
        for(i = 0; i < FONT_HEIGHT; i++) {
            font_data = *font_ptr++;
            if (t_attrib->uline && ((i == FONT_HEIGHT - 2) || (i == FONT_HEIGHT - 3))) {
                font_data = 0xFFFF;
            }
            ((uint32_t *)d)[0] = (-((font_data >> 7))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[1] = (-((font_data >> 6)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[2] = (-((font_data >> 5)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[3] = (-((font_data >> 4)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[4] = (-((font_data >> 3)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[5] = (-((font_data >> 2)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[6] = (-((font_data >> 1)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            ((uint32_t *)d)[7] = (-((font_data >> 0) & 1) & xorcol) ^ bgcol;
            d += linesize;
        }
        break;
    }
}

static void text_console_resize(TextConsole *s)
{
    TextCell *cells, *c, *c1;
    int w1, x, y, last_width;

    last_width = s->width;
    s->width = s->g_width / FONT_WIDTH;
    s->height = s->g_height / FONT_HEIGHT;

    w1 = last_width;
    if (s->width < w1)
        w1 = s->width;

    cells = qemu_malloc(s->width * s->total_height * sizeof(TextCell));
    for(y = 0; y < s->total_height; y++) {
        c = &cells[y * s->width];
        if (w1 > 0) {
            c1 = &s->cells[y * last_width];
            for(x = 0; x < w1; x++) {
                *c++ = *c1++;
            }
        }
        for(x = w1; x < s->width; x++) {
            c->ch = ' ';
            c->t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
            c++;
        }
    }
    qemu_free(s->cells);
    s->cells = cells;
}

static void update_xy(TextConsole *s, int x, int y)
{
    TextCell *c;
    int y1, y2;

    if (s == active_console) {
        y1 = (s->y_base + y) % s->total_height;
        y2 = y1 - s->y_displayed;
        if (y2 < 0)
            y2 += s->total_height;
        if (y2 < s->height) {
            c = &s->cells[y1 * s->width + x];
            vga_putcharxy(s->ds, x, y2, c->ch, 
                          &(c->t_attrib));
            dpy_update(s->ds, x * FONT_WIDTH, y2 * FONT_HEIGHT, 
                       FONT_WIDTH, FONT_HEIGHT);
        }
    }
}

static void console_show_cursor(TextConsole *s, int show)
{
    TextCell *c;
    int y, y1;

    if (s == active_console) {
        y1 = (s->y_base + s->y) % s->total_height;
        y = y1 - s->y_displayed;
        if (y < 0)
            y += s->total_height;
        if (y < s->height) {
            c = &s->cells[y1 * s->width + s->x];
            if (show) {
                TextAttributes t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
                t_attrib.invers = !(t_attrib.invers); /* invert fg and bg */
                vga_putcharxy(s->ds, s->x, y, c->ch, &t_attrib);
            } else {
                vga_putcharxy(s->ds, s->x, y, c->ch, 
                              &(c->t_attrib));
            }
            dpy_update(s->ds, s->x * FONT_WIDTH, y * FONT_HEIGHT, 
                       FONT_WIDTH, FONT_HEIGHT);
        }
    }
}

static void console_refresh(TextConsole *s)
{
    TextCell *c;
    int x, y, y1;

    if (s != active_console) 
        return;

    vga_fill_rect(s->ds, 0, 0, s->ds->width, s->ds->height,
                  color_table[0][COLOR_BLACK]);
    y1 = s->y_displayed;
    for(y = 0; y < s->height; y++) {
        c = s->cells + y1 * s->width;
        for(x = 0; x < s->width; x++) {
            vga_putcharxy(s->ds, x, y, c->ch, 
                          &(c->t_attrib));
            c++;
        }
        if (++y1 == s->total_height)
            y1 = 0;
    }
    dpy_update(s->ds, 0, 0, s->ds->width, s->ds->height);
    console_show_cursor(s, 1);
}

static void console_scroll(int ydelta)
{
    TextConsole *s;
    int i, y1;
    
    s = active_console;
    if (!s || !s->text_console)
        return;

    if (ydelta > 0) {
        for(i = 0; i < ydelta; i++) {
            if (s->y_displayed == s->y_base)
                break;
            if (++s->y_displayed == s->total_height)
                s->y_displayed = 0;
        }
    } else {
        ydelta = -ydelta;
        i = s->backscroll_height;
        if (i > s->total_height - s->height)
            i = s->total_height - s->height;
        y1 = s->y_base - i;
        if (y1 < 0)
            y1 += s->total_height;
        for(i = 0; i < ydelta; i++) {
            if (s->y_displayed == y1)
                break;
            if (--s->y_displayed < 0)
                s->y_displayed = s->total_height - 1;
        }
    }
    console_refresh(s);
}

static void console_put_lf(TextConsole *s)
{
    TextCell *c;
    int x, y1;

    s->y++;
    if (s->y >= s->height) {
        s->y = s->height - 1;

        if (s->y_displayed == s->y_base) {
            if (++s->y_displayed == s->total_height)
                s->y_displayed = 0;
        }
        if (++s->y_base == s->total_height)
            s->y_base = 0;
        if (s->backscroll_height < s->total_height)
            s->backscroll_height++;
        y1 = (s->y_base + s->height - 1) % s->total_height;
        c = &s->cells[y1 * s->width];
        for(x = 0; x < s->width; x++) {
            c->ch = ' ';
            c->t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
            c++;
        }
        if (s == active_console && s->y_displayed == s->y_base) {
            vga_bitblt(s->ds, 0, FONT_HEIGHT, 0, 0, 
                       s->width * FONT_WIDTH, 
                       (s->height - 1) * FONT_HEIGHT);
            vga_fill_rect(s->ds, 0, (s->height - 1) * FONT_HEIGHT,
                          s->width * FONT_WIDTH, FONT_HEIGHT, 
                          color_table[0][s->t_attrib_default.bgcol]);
            dpy_update(s->ds, 0, 0, 
                       s->width * FONT_WIDTH, s->height * FONT_HEIGHT);
        }
    }
}

/* Set console attributes depending on the current escape codes.
 * NOTE: I know this code is not very efficient (checking every color for it
 * self) but it is more readable and better maintainable.
 */
static void console_handle_escape(TextConsole *s)
{
    int i;

    if (s->nb_esc_params == 0) { /* ESC[m sets all attributes to default */
        s->t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
        return;
    }
    for (i=0; i<s->nb_esc_params; i++) {
        switch (s->esc_params[i]) {
            case 0: /* reset all console attributes to default */
                s->t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
                break;
            case 1:
                s->t_attrib.bold = 1;
                break;
            case 4:
                s->t_attrib.uline = 1;
                break;
            case 5:
                s->t_attrib.blink = 1;
                break;
            case 7:
                s->t_attrib.invers = 1;
                break;
            case 8:
                s->t_attrib.unvisible = 1;
                break;
            case 22:
                s->t_attrib.bold = 0;
                break;
            case 24:
                s->t_attrib.uline = 0;
                break;
            case 25:
                s->t_attrib.blink = 0;
                break;
            case 27:
                s->t_attrib.invers = 0;
                break;
            case 28:
                s->t_attrib.unvisible = 0;
                break;
            /* set foreground color */
            case 30: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_BLACK;
                break;
            case 31: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_RED;
                break;
            case 32: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_GREEN;
                break;
            case 33: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_YELLOW;
                break;
            case 34: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_BLUE;
                break;
            case 35: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_MAGENTA;
                break;
            case 36: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_CYAN;
                break;
            case 37:
                s->t_attrib.fgcol=COLOR_WHITE;
                break;
            /* set background color */
            case 40: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_BLACK;
                break;
            case 41: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_RED;
                break;
            case 42: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_GREEN;
                break;
            case 43: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_YELLOW;
                break;
            case 44: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_BLUE;
                break;
            case 45: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_MAGENTA;
                break;
            case 46: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_CYAN;
                break;
            case 47:
                s->t_attrib.bgcol=COLOR_WHITE;
                break;
        }
    }
}

static void console_putchar(TextConsole *s, int ch)
{
    TextCell *c;
    int y1, i, x;

    switch(s->state) {
    case TTY_STATE_NORM:
        switch(ch) {
        case '\r':  /* carriage return */
            s->x = 0;
            break;
        case '\n':  /* newline */
            console_put_lf(s);
            break;
        case '\b':  /* backspace */
            if (s->x > 0) 
                s->x--;
            break;
        case '\t':  /* tabspace */
            if (s->x + (8 - (s->x % 8)) > s->width) {
                s->x = 0;
                console_put_lf(s);
            } else {
                s->x = s->x + (8 - (s->x % 8));
            }
            break;
        case '\a':  /* alert aka. bell */
            /* TODO: has to be implemented */
            break;
        case 27:    /* esc (introducing an escape sequence) */
            s->state = TTY_STATE_ESC;
            break;
        default:
            y1 = (s->y_base + s->y) % s->total_height;
            c = &s->cells[y1 * s->width + s->x];
            c->ch = ch;
            c->t_attrib = s->t_attrib;
            update_xy(s, s->x, s->y);
            s->x++;
            if (s->x >= s->width) {
                s->x = 0;
                console_put_lf(s);
            }
            break;
        }
        break;
    case TTY_STATE_ESC: /* check if it is a terminal escape sequence */
        if (ch == '[') {
            for(i=0;i<MAX_ESC_PARAMS;i++)
                s->esc_params[i] = 0;
            s->nb_esc_params = 0;
            s->state = TTY_STATE_CSI;
        } else {
            s->state = TTY_STATE_NORM;
        }
        break;
    case TTY_STATE_CSI: /* handle escape sequence parameters */
        if (ch >= '0' && ch <= '9') {
            if (s->nb_esc_params < MAX_ESC_PARAMS) {
                s->esc_params[s->nb_esc_params] = 
                    s->esc_params[s->nb_esc_params] * 10 + ch - '0';
            }
        } else {
            s->nb_esc_params++;
            if (ch == ';')
                break;
            s->state = TTY_STATE_NORM;
            switch(ch) {
            case 'D':
                if (s->x > 0)
                    s->x--;
                break;
            case 'C':
                if (s->x < (s->width - 1))
                    s->x++;
                break;
            case 'K':
                /* clear to eol */
                y1 = (s->y_base + s->y) % s->total_height;
                for(x = s->x; x < s->width; x++) {
                    c = &s->cells[y1 * s->width + x];
                    c->ch = ' ';
                    c->t_attrib = s->t_attrib_default;
                    c++;
                    update_xy(s, x, s->y);
                }
                break;
            default:
                break;
            }
            console_handle_escape(s);
            break;
        }
    }
}
